1. He’s Lying (And He’s Bad at It)

If a man is having an affair, lies will pile up quickly. JeanMarie recalls dating a man who never spoke about his personal life—because he was married.

How to catch him: Pay attention to inconsistencies in his stories. If things don’t add up, call him out immediately—most cheaters don’t expect direct confrontation and may struggle to keep their lies straight.


2. He’s Making Large Cash Withdrawals

If he’s suddenly spending more money but you’re not seeing the benefits, he might be funding dates, gifts, or even hotel stays with someone else.

Why it matters: Many cheaters use cash instead of credit cards to avoid leaving a trail. If his ATM withdrawals have skyrocketed, it could be a red flag.


3. His Work Schedule Has Suddenly Changed

The classic excuse for cheating? “Work.” If he suddenly has longer hours, late meetings, or surprise business trips, he might not be spending that extra time at the office.

Warning signs to watch for:
✔ Frequent last-minute work trips
✔ “Crashing at a friend’s place” after a long night
✔ Always taking calls in private

According to JeanMarie, these are all go-to excuses cheaters use to cover their tracks.


4. He’s Less Interested in Sex

A sudden drop in intimacy could signal that he’s getting his needs met elsewhere.

JeanMarie’s advice:
✔ Try being extra affectionate—make his favorite meal, offer a massage, or plan a romantic night.
✔ If he responds positively, there’s still hope.
✔ If he avoids intimacy completely, it could mean he’s no longer attracted to you—or he’s distracted by someone else.


5. He’s Glued to His Phone (And Hiding It)

If he never used to care about his phone but now guards it like Fort Knox, something’s up.

Phone-related red flags:
New passcode on his phone (when he never had one before)
✔ Constantly checking notifications and hiding the screen
✔ Taking long, unexplained calls in another room

JeanMarie suggests searching his computer history or even setting up a fake social media profile to see if he takes the bait. If you go this route, don’t be a catfish—get a friend’s permission before using their photos.


6. His Appearance Has Suddenly Changed

Has he gone from sweatpants and a t-shirt to dressing like he’s on the cover of GQ overnight?

JeanMarie’s take: “Men are simple. Once they feel they ‘have you,’ they stop impressing you—and start impressing someone else.”

Of course, a new shirt or haircut doesn’t automatically mean he’s cheating, but drastic changes in style, grooming, or fitness habits could mean he’s trying to impress someone new.


7. His Behavior Feels… Off

At the end of the day, trust your gut. If he feels distant, avoids deep conversations, or acts defensive, these could all be signs that something’s wrong.
